Four Seas Gam Jic (also known as Kam Tze) is a popular snack brand in Hong Kong, inspired by the Japanese Glico Pocky style. These specific biscuit sticks featured in the image are a special edition collaboration between Four Seas and the film 'A Step Into the Past' (尋秦記), featuring dark chocolate-coated biscuit sticks. The brand is synonymous with the snack culture of Hong Kong since its inception in the early 1970s.

The product is manufactured by the Four Seas Group, primarily in their production facilities located in Mainland China (specifically Shantou or Huizhou) to serve the broader Greater China market. The brand is a cornerstone of the Four Seas Group's portfolio, which represents one of the largest food enterprises in Hong Kong.

Owned and managed by the Four Seas Group, the brand remains under the ultimate control of the founding Tai family. The company operates as a major food importer, manufacturer, and retailer, maintaining a dominant presence in the Asian snack food market through its extensive distribution network and diverse range of licensed and proprietary brands.
